I stayed well away from that 2209 for the wsm. In a 270win it works well and with ok speed. I am using Ar2213sc behind the accubonds, but am working on a load with 150 VLD's. I ladder tested tham last Friday. Done with 2213sc and 2209 in Fed Brass. I'll find a pic (Running late but the lambs won't get shorn till I get there so now biggy).
So from my range book I can tell you;
Range 100 yards.
150 gn Berger VLD
FC brass
CCI 250 primer
OAL 2.800"
The above info is correct for both ladders. The below powder was the lower right hand 'group', aiming point was centre of target.
AR2213sc in weights 58.5,59,59.5,60,60.5,61,61.5,62 gn.
First hit was low, then into the group, until last two rounds pushed out to the right.
'Second ladder'
AR2209 powder in weights; 64,65,66,66.5,67,67.5,68 gn. This was aimed at the top left corner of the box, wind came up when I started shooting.
1st 1 5/8" low, 1 1/4" left
2nd 1/8" low, 1/8" right
3rd 1/4" low, 1/2" right
4th 3/4" low, 5/8" right
5th 1/4" low, 1 3/8" right
6th 5/8" low, 1 5/8" right
7th 1/4" low, 1 5/8" right
So with the 2213sc the 'node' is effectively 2 grains wide??
